The Time to Paddy 5K/10K and Lucky 13.1 Half Marathon is a lively and festive race that brings the spirit of St. Patrick’s Day to the running community. Featuring 5K, 10K, and Half Marathon (13.1 miles) distances, this event welcomes runners of all experience levels to don their green gear and enjoy a fun, energetic course. With a celebratory atmosphere, participants can expect festive decorations, enthusiastic spectators, and post-race celebrations to keep the Irish spirit alive. Whether you're chasing a personal best or just looking to enjoy a scenic run, this event offers a memorable experience. Expect plenty of lucky charms, themed race swag, and a finish-line celebration to mark your achievement!

Races

March 23, 2025, marks a memorable day for runners at the St. Louis Time to Paddy Half Marathon, organized by Bodies Race Company. This scenic 13.1-mile course through 370 Lakeside Park offers participants custom medals, designer shirts, and chip timing to celebrate their achievements.

Kick off St. Patrick’s Day weekend at the St. Louis Time to Paddy 10km on March 23, 2025, a 6.2-mile race set in scenic 370 Lakeside Park and hosted by Bodies Race Company. This event brings chip timing, festive flair, and a custom medal to make it a memorable run for everyone.

Enjoy the St. Louis Time to Paddy 5km on March 23, 2025, a festive 3.1-mile run through 370 Lakeside Park organized by Bodies Race Company. With chip timing, finisher medals, and a family-friendly vibe, this race is ideal for anyone looking to celebrate St. Patrick’s Day.
